body, html { margin:0px; padding:0px; width:100%; height:100%;

}


body
{
background-color:#80A7B3;

font-family: Tahoma, Verdana, Arial, Helvetica, sans-serif;
font-size:11px;
color:#000;
background-attachment:scroll;

}

a { color:#2C3848;}
a:hover { color:#FF0000;}

#container { width:820px;  
margin: 0px auto 0px auto ;
}

#baner {
height:60px; 
width:816px; 
background-image:url('images/top1.jpg'); 
background-repeat:no-repeat;}

#flash {
	height:125px; width:816px ;
	margin: 0;
    padding: 0;
	background-image:url('images/baner1.jpg');background-repeat: repeat-x;}

#stlp_name
{
width:816px;
height:23px;left: 0px;top: 100px;
background-image:url('images/nadpisy.png'); 
background-repeat: repeat-x;
}
#stlp_name a
{
width:272px;
height:24px;
float:left;
display:block;
font-size: 12px;font-weight: bold;text-decoration: none;text-align:center;
padding:5px 0 0 0;color: #ffffff;
}

#stlp_name a:hover
{color: #000099;text-decoration: underline;
}


#left {border-left:1px dotted #FFFFFF;  background-image:url(images/left.gif); background-repeat:repeat-y; 
border-right:1px dotted #FFFFFF; border-top:1px solid #FFFFFF; border-bottom:1px dotted #FFFFFF; 
height:100%; width:178px;float:left}

#stlp1 {width:272px;float:left; background:  url(images/menu-klasika.gif);background-repeat:repeat-y;height: 420px;}
#stlp2 {width:272px;float:left; background:  url(images/menu-lietadlom.gif);background-repeat:repeat-y;height: 420px;}
#stlp3 {width:272px;float:left;background:  url(images/menu-korzika.gif);background-repeat:repeat-y;height: 420px;}


#poznavacky {width:272px;float:left;
 background: url(images/poznavacky.gif) no-repeat;height: 40px;text-align: center;vertical-align: middle;}

#main {
	height:400px; width:539px;   
	background-image:url('images/brown-back.gif'); background-repeat:repeat-y;
	float:right; 
	padding-left:5px; padding-right:0; padding-top:10px; padding-bottom:0px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;color: #76a4bd;}

#page {
	height:400px; width:796px;   
	background-image:url('images/page.jpg'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:10px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;/*background-color: #C7BEAA;*/
}
#page1 {
height:100%; width:100%;
	padding-right:10px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;


}

#hotel1 {
	height:400px; width:535px;   
	background-image:url('images/green-back.gif'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:0px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;


}
#hotel1a {
	height:100%; width:98%;
	padding-right:10px;
	overflow: scroll;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;

}

#hotel2 {
	height:400px; width:535px;   
	background-image:url('images/green-back.gif'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:0px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;


}
#hotel2a {
	height:100%; width:98%;
	padding-right:10px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;

}

#hotel3 {
	height:400px; width:535px;   
	background-image:url('images/green-back.gif'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:0px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;


}
#hotel3a {
	height:100%; width:98%;
	padding-right:10px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;

}

hr
{
  border: 0 none;
  width: 100%;
 
  color: #6699cc;
  background-color: #6699cc;
  height: 1px
}

#localita1 {
	height:400px; width:535px;   
	background-image:url('images/brown-back.gif'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:0px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;


}
#localita1a {
	height:100%; width:98%;
	padding-right:10px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;

}

#localita2 {
	height:400px; width:535px;   
	background-image:url('images/brown-back.gif'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:0px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;


}
#localita2a {
	height:100%; width:100%;
	padding-right:10px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;


}

#localita3 {
	height:400px; width:535px;   
	background-image:url('images/brown-back.gif'); background-repeat:repeat-y;
	float:left; 
	padding-left:10px; padding-right:0px; padding-top:10px; padding-bottom:10px;
	overflow: hidden;


}
#localita3a {
	height:100%; width:100%;
	padding-right:10px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;

}

#locality1 {
	height:400px; width:544px;   
	background-image:url(images/brown-back.gif);    
	background-repeat:repeat-y;
	float:right; 
	padding: 0px 0 0 0px;
}
#locality2
{
	height:400px; width:544px;   
	background-image:url(images/brown-back.gif); 
	background-repeat:repeat-y;
	float:right; 
	padding: 0px 0 0 0px;
}

.menu {
        
      	float:right;
       
}

#nav {
        margin: 0;
        height: 20px;
		float: right;}
#nav li {
        margin: 0;
        padding: 0;
        display: inline;
        list-style-type: none;
}
 
#nav a:link, #nav a:visited {
        float: left;
        font-size: 12px;
        line-height: 14px;
        font-weight: bold;
        padding: 10px 10px 3px 10px;
        text-decoration: none;
        color: #000;
}

#nav a:link.active, #nav a:visited.active, #nav a:hover {
        color: #645C4A;
        background: url('images/rounded.gif') no-repeat bottom center;
}



ul
{
list-style: none;
padding:0;
margin: 0;
}
#stlp1 li 
{
         
         
        
}
#stlp1 li a
{
    
          height: 65px;
          text-decoration: none;
          padding: 5px 3px 0px 0px;
          display: block;font-size: 9px;}

#stlp1 li a:link, #stlp1 li a:visited
{
        color: #645C4A;
        
        
        
}

#stlp1 li a:hover
{ 
        color: #000;
        background-image:  url(images/border1.gif) ;		background-repeat: no-repeat;
}

#stlp1 img {border: 1px solid #000000;}      
      
/*------------------------*/

#stlp2 img {border: 1px solid #000000;}      
#stlp2 li a {
          height: 65px;
          font-size: 9px;    
          text-decoration: none;
          padding: 5px 3px 0 0px;
        
}
#stlp2 li a:link, #stlp2 li a:visited
{
        color: #645C4A;
        display: block;
        
}

#stlp2 li a:hover
{ 
        color: #000;
        background-image:  url(images/border1.gif) ;		background-repeat: no-repeat;
        
}
/****************************************************/
#stlp3 li 
{
         
         
        
}
#stlp3 li a
{
    
          height: 135px;
          text-decoration: none;
          padding: 5px 3px 0px 0px;
          display: block;
          font-size: 9px;
        
}

#stlp3 li a:link, #stlp3 li a:visited
{
        color: #645C4A;
        
        
        
}
/*------------------------------------------*/
#stlp3 li a:hover
{ 
        color: #000;
        background-image:  url(images/border1.gif) ;		background-repeat: no-repeat;
}

#stlp3 img {border: 1px solid #000000;}      
      
/*------------------------*/

span.nadpis3 { font-size: 12px; font-weight: bold}
span.nadpis4 { 
font-size: 14px;
font-weight: bold;width:270px;
display:block;
text-align: center;
padding:15px 0 0 0 ;
}
#pocasie {
	   
	    height: 24px;
		width:	816px;margin-top:5px;margin-bottom:5px; 	       
			    background-image: url('images/pocasie.gif');		background-repeat: no-repeat;		padding-left: 10px;		font-size: 11px;}
#pocasie td {font-size: 11px;}

#kurz {	   
	    height: 140px;
		width:	260px; 	       
				background-image: url('images/kurz.gif');		background-repeat: no-repeat;		padding-left: 10px;		font-size: 11px;
		float: right;}	
#kurz td {font-size: 11px;}

#news{
width: 262px;
height: 60px;
padding: 5px;
background-image: url('images/news.png');background-repeat: no-repeat;
float: left;overflow: hidden;font-size: 10px;}
.billcontent{
width: 100%;
display:block;
}


.teplota{text-align: right}

.nadpis
{
    FONT-WEIGHT: bold;
    FONT-SIZE: 16pt;
    COLOR: #000099;
   
}

#destinacie  { float: inherit;
  padding:10px 0 0 0;  
  border-bottom:1px solid #DED8CA; 
  border-top:1px solid #DED8CA; 
  width: 400px;  margin: 5px;}
  
#destinacie a
{
width: 390px;
background-color: #ded8ca;display: block;margin: 0px;padding: 5px;font-size: 12px;font-weight: bold;text-decoration: none;

}  
#destinacie a:hover
{color: #cb6745;}
.destinacie2  { 
   padding:5px;
   margin-left:5px; margin-right:5px;}

#iconbar .icon {
background-color:#98D3FD;
border: 1px #6692D9 solid;
background-image: url(icon/rounded_bg.gif);
background-repeat: no-repeat;}
#iconbar
{
		margin: 0;
        float:right;        padding: 5px;		height: 20px;
		width:806px;
text-align: right;
}

#iconbar a:hover
{
border: 1px #003366 solid;

}
#navbar
{width: 90%;height: 20px;padding-top: 2px;padding-left: 0em;padding-bottom: 2px;padding-right: 5px;}

#children
{
width:100%;
padding: 10px 0em 10px 0em;
}
#children a
{
padding: 5px 0em 5px 5px;display: block;
width: 100%;margin-bottom: 5px;

background-color: #ded8ca;font-size: 12px;font-weight: bold;text-decoration: none;}
input.prihlaska
{ margin-top:10px; height:18px; background-color: #0099cc ;
font-size:9px; font-weight:bold;
color: #ccffff ;
border: 1px #000099 solid
}

#prihlaska
{
width:544px;
height:421px;
float:left;
padding:2px 0 0 0;
background-image:url('images/brown-back.gif'); background-repeat:repeat-y;
overflow: hidden; 
}
#prihlaska1 {
height:98%; width:96%;
	padding-right:10px;
	padding-left:10px;
	padding-top:5px;
	overflow: auto;
scrollbar-face-color: #76a4bd;
scrollbar-arrow-color:navy;

}
img.mini
{border: 1px #ffffff solid ;border-right: 3px #000000 solid;border-bottom: 3px #000000 solid;}